Marketing/Graphic Design Intern – Winter/Spring 2019


Type: Internships [View all]
Posted by: Torpedo Factory Art Center
Deadline: Sun, November 18th, 2018

Description

The Torpedo Factory Art Center offers one unpaid slot each semester in marketing and design.  Interns receive behind the scenes experience working in marketing and design. This internship will take place January through May.

Hours

The intern will be required to work at least 2 days a week for at least 16 hours a week within core hours, 10 a.m. – 5 p.m. Mondays through Friday. Extended hours are requested each month for Second Thursdays (until 9 pm) and Late Shift Fridays (until 11 pm), with advanced notification.

Responsibilities

Interns will work with the marketing manager to establish goals and projects to complete during their internship. Everyday tasks may include researching content to post on social media, maintaining departmental metrics, designing flyers and web graphics, and assisting with executing events. Individual tasks are open to customization based on course needs. Special projects are assigned based on strengths and interests and have included event photography, web design, and market research.

Requirements

This position requires that the candidate be a self-starter, able to multitask, and show initiative. Working knowledge of social networking is required, as is intermediate knowledge of Adobe Creative Suite, particularly Illustrator and Photoshop. The candidate must also be comfortable engaging with the public during events.

Candidates seeking to fill the slot must be seeking class credit.
